Get startedBisley Court is an end-of-terrace house in Southampton (SO19 1RB). It has a recorded floor area of 47 m² (around 506 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1950-1966 and council tax band A. The latest certificate (April 2022) shows a D (score 55), a step below the typical UK home. When first surveyed in February 2018 the rating was F, the property has climbed 2 bands since. Between certificates, wall efficiency went from Poor to Average, hot-water efficiency went from Very Poor to Average and main heating went from Very Poor to Average. Main heating runs on electricity. At 47 m² this is the 27th smallest of 28 units on EPC record in Bisley Court, where floor areas span 42–47 m². The building's EPC ratings span E to C across 28 units on file.
Bisley Court has no Land Registry sales on file, suggesting it has stayed in the same hands since registration began.
